Description

Esra Galun dives deep into the fascinating world of plant patterning, exploring both structural and molecular genetic aspects that shape the growth and development of plants. Through a comprehensive approach, she examines the intricate processes that govern how plants form their diverse structures, from leaves to flowers.

By merging insights from genetic research with structural biology, Galun reveals the underlying mechanisms that drive pattern formation in various plant species. The book elegantly balances scientific rigor with accessibility, making it a valuable resource for researchers and students alike.

Her work emphasizes the importance of understanding plant morphology not only for basic biological research but also for applications in agriculture and horticulture. Galun's insights pave the way for future explorations into genetic manipulation and sustainable practices in plant cultivation.
